Armenia President paying private visit to Moscow

PanARMENIAN.Net - Armenian President Armen Sarkissian is paying a private visit to Moscow, his office said Saturday, November 28.

The President continues the series of discussions and consultations with the Armenian communities of the Diaspora.

"Sarkissian will be meeting with representatives of the Armenian community of Russia to weigh in on the latest developments around Artsakh and the situation in Armenia," the President's office added.
